The Chaitanya Bhagavata 2.8.165, English translation, including a commentary (Gaudiya-bhasya). This text is similair to the Caitanya-caritamrita and narrates the pastimes of Lord Caitanya, proclaimed to be the direct incarnation of Krishna (as Bhagavan) This is verse 165 of Madhya-khanda chapter 8—“The Manifestation of Opulences”.

Bengali text, Devanagari and Unicode transliteration of verse 2.8.165:

মহানন্দে বিশ্বম্ভর গডাগডি যায চারি-দিকে ভক্ত-গণ কৃষ্ণ-গুণ গায ॥ ১৬৫ ॥

महानन्दे विश्वम्भर गडागडि याय चारि-दिके भक्त-गण कृष्ण-गुण गाय ॥ १६५ ॥

mahānande viśvambhara gaḍāgaḍi yāya cāri-dike bhakta-gaṇa kṛṣṇa-guṇa gāya || 165 ||

mahanande visvambhara gadagadi yaya cari-dike bhakta-gana krsna-guna gaya (165)

English translation:

(165) Viśvambhara rolled on the ground in ecstasy as all the devotees sang the glories of Kṛṣṇa on all sides.
